Aaron Judge and Francisco Lindor Win MLB Player of the Week Awards


MLB has named New York Yankees centerfielder Aaron Judge and New York Mets shortstop Francisco Lindor American and National Leagues’ Chevrolet Players of the Week, respectively, today the league has announced via X.

Aaron Judge and Franciso Lindor take home Player of the Week honors.

Judge laced .381/.519/1,429 with seven home runs, 11 RBI and four bases on balls during the week, while Lindor slashed .345/.387/.793 with three longballs, four doubles, six runs scored and a stolen base.

Judge, 32, is batting .333 with 51 dingers, 122 RBI, 104 runs scored and an OPS percentage of 1.202 in 459 at-bats.

Lindor, 30, is hitting .269 with 27 home runs, 78 RBI, an OPS percentage of .826 along with 25 base thefts in 536 at-bats, while playing a stellar shortstop.

The Yankees picked Judge, a native of Linden, Calif., in the first round, 32nd overall, of the 2013 MLB Amateur Draft out of Fresno State.

The Cleveland Guardians selected Lindor, a Puerto Rican native, in the first round, eight overall, of the 2011 MLB June Amateur Draft out of Montverde Academy in Florida.
